Cargando…

Development of Network Interface Cards for TRIDAQ systems with the NaNet framework

NaNet is a framework for the development of FPGA-based PCI Express (PCIe) Network Interface Cards (NICs) with real-time data transport architecture that can be effectively employed in TRIDAQ systems. Key features of the architecture are the flexibility in the configuration of the number and kind of...

Descripción completa

Detalles Bibliográficos
Autores principales: Ammendola, R, Biagioni, A, Cretaro, P, Lorenzo, S Di, Fiorini, M, Frezza, O, Lamanna, G, Cicero, F Lo, Lonardo, A, Martinelli, M, Neri, I, Paolucci, P S, Pastorelli, E, Piandani, R, Pontisso, L, Rossetti, D, Simula, F, Sozzi, M, Valente, P, Vicini, P
Lenguaje:eng
Publicado: 2017
Materias:
Acceso en línea:https://dx.doi.org/10.1088/1748-0221/12/03/C03037
http://cds.cern.ch/record/2291597
_version_ 1780956428180127744
author Ammendola, R
Biagioni, A
Cretaro, P
Lorenzo, S Di
Fiorini, M
Frezza, O
Lamanna, G
Cicero, F Lo
Lonardo, A
Martinelli, M
Neri, I
Paolucci, P S
Pastorelli, E
Piandani, R
Pontisso, L
Rossetti, D
Simula, F
Sozzi, M
Valente, P
Vicini, P
author_facet Ammendola, R
Biagioni, A
Cretaro, P
Lorenzo, S Di
Fiorini, M
Frezza, O
Lamanna, G
Cicero, F Lo
Lonardo, A
Martinelli, M
Neri, I
Paolucci, P S
Pastorelli, E
Piandani, R
Pontisso, L
Rossetti, D
Simula, F
Sozzi, M
Valente, P
Vicini, P
author_sort Ammendola, R
collection CERN
description NaNet is a framework for the development of FPGA-based PCI Express (PCIe) Network Interface Cards (NICs) with real-time data transport architecture that can be effectively employed in TRIDAQ systems. Key features of the architecture are the flexibility in the configuration of the number and kind of the I/O channels, the hardware offloading of the network protocol stack, the stream processing capability, and the zero-copy CPU and GPU Remote Direct Memory Access (RDMA). Three NIC designs have been developed with the NaNet framework: NaNet-1 and NaNet-10 for the CERN NA62 low level trigger and NaNet(3) for the KM3NeT-IT underwater neutrino telescope DAQ system. We will focus our description on the NaNet-10 design, as it is the most complete of the three in terms of capabilities and integrated IPs of the framework.
id oai-inspirehep.net-1517577
institution Organización Europea para la Investigación Nuclear
language eng
publishDate 2017
record_format invenio
spelling oai-inspirehep.net-15175772019-09-30T06:29:59Zdoi:10.1088/1748-0221/12/03/C03037http://cds.cern.ch/record/2291597engAmmendola, RBiagioni, ACretaro, PLorenzo, S DiFiorini, MFrezza, OLamanna, GCicero, F LoLonardo, AMartinelli, MNeri, IPaolucci, P SPastorelli, EPiandani, RPontisso, LRossetti, DSimula, FSozzi, MValente, PVicini, PDevelopment of Network Interface Cards for TRIDAQ systems with the NaNet frameworkDetectors and Experimental TechniquesNaNet is a framework for the development of FPGA-based PCI Express (PCIe) Network Interface Cards (NICs) with real-time data transport architecture that can be effectively employed in TRIDAQ systems. Key features of the architecture are the flexibility in the configuration of the number and kind of the I/O channels, the hardware offloading of the network protocol stack, the stream processing capability, and the zero-copy CPU and GPU Remote Direct Memory Access (RDMA). Three NIC designs have been developed with the NaNet framework: NaNet-1 and NaNet-10 for the CERN NA62 low level trigger and NaNet(3) for the KM3NeT-IT underwater neutrino telescope DAQ system. We will focus our description on the NaNet-10 design, as it is the most complete of the three in terms of capabilities and integrated IPs of the framework.oai:inspirehep.net:15175772017
spellingShingle Detectors and Experimental Techniques
Ammendola, R
Biagioni, A
Cretaro, P
Lorenzo, S Di
Fiorini, M
Frezza, O
Lamanna, G
Cicero, F Lo
Lonardo, A
Martinelli, M
Neri, I
Paolucci, P S
Pastorelli, E
Piandani, R
Pontisso, L
Rossetti, D
Simula, F
Sozzi, M
Valente, P
Vicini, P
Development of Network Interface Cards for TRIDAQ systems with the NaNet framework
title Development of Network Interface Cards for TRIDAQ systems with the NaNet framework
title_full Development of Network Interface Cards for TRIDAQ systems with the NaNet framework
title_fullStr Development of Network Interface Cards for TRIDAQ systems with the NaNet framework
title_full_unstemmed Development of Network Interface Cards for TRIDAQ systems with the NaNet framework
title_short Development of Network Interface Cards for TRIDAQ systems with the NaNet framework
title_sort development of network interface cards for tridaq systems with the nanet framework
topic Detectors and Experimental Techniques
url https://dx.doi.org/10.1088/1748-0221/12/03/C03037
http://cds.cern.ch/record/2291597
work_keys_str_mv AT ammendolar developmentofnetworkinterfacecardsfortridaqsystemswiththenanetframework
AT biagionia developmentofnetworkinterfacecardsfortridaqsystemswiththenanetframework
AT cretarop developmentofnetworkinterfacecardsfortridaqsystemswiththenanetframework
AT lorenzosdi developmentofnetworkinterfacecardsfortridaqsystemswiththenanetframework
AT fiorinim developmentofnetworkinterfacecardsfortridaqsystemswiththenanetframework
AT frezzao developmentofnetworkinterfacecardsfortridaqsystemswiththenanetframework
AT lamannag developmentofnetworkinterfacecardsfortridaqsystemswiththenanetframework
AT ciceroflo developmentofnetworkinterfacecardsfortridaqsystemswiththenanetframework
AT lonardoa developmentofnetworkinterfacecardsfortridaqsystemswiththenanetframework
AT martinellim developmentofnetworkinterfacecardsfortridaqsystemswiththenanetframework
AT nerii developmentofnetworkinterfacecardsfortridaqsystemswiththenanetframework
AT paoluccips developmentofnetworkinterfacecardsfortridaqsystemswiththenanetframework
AT pastorellie developmentofnetworkinterfacecardsfortridaqsystemswiththenanetframework
AT piandanir developmentofnetworkinterfacecardsfortridaqsystemswiththenanetframework
AT pontissol developmentofnetworkinterfacecardsfortridaqsystemswiththenanetframework
AT rossettid developmentofnetworkinterfacecardsfortridaqsystemswiththenanetframework
AT simulaf developmentofnetworkinterfacecardsfortridaqsystemswiththenanetframework
AT sozzim developmentofnetworkinterfacecardsfortridaqsystemswiththenanetframework
AT valentep developmentofnetworkinterfacecardsfortridaqsystemswiththenanetframework
AT vicinip developmentofnetworkinterfacecardsfortridaqsystemswiththenanetframework